Water Will Discover a Way In

Water marks on a ceiling, or worse, trickling water, might have you fretted that your entire roofing remains in tatters. However just because there's a leakage doesn't suggest your roof will certainly call for a huge amount of repair services. Often quiting it is as basic as loading a crack with caulk, changing a couple of shingles, or installing some blinking-- a membrane layer or layer of steel that provides a mechanical barrier to reroute water at edges, gaps, voids, and also other places susceptible to leaking.

Dropped tree arm or legs, hail storm, and also wind can loosen up or eliminate shingles. Damaged blinking is an additional typical wrongdoer. Even rubberized boots around plumbing pipes, or with poorly installed satellite dishes or photovoltaic panels can cause separated leaks. To identify what type of leakage you've jumped on your hands, first attempt to map it to its origin.

Seeking Leaks

It's easiest to locate a leak when it's drizzling outside. Keep in mind that water typically builds up at a place that's various where it's entering-- it typically diminishes the size of a rafter or stud and only drips once it gets to a low point.

In an unfinished attic, the framing is visible, so merely start at the leak and also look along the length of any wood framing that causes that factor, to see if you find a route of water that comes from higher up on your roof. In an ended up attic, you'll need to utilize a handheld device called a jab saw to cut away any type of drywall that obstructs your view. As soon as you assume you have actually located the origin, check out top of the roofing (you can do this safely from the ground with a pair of binoculars) to see if you can recognize any kind of noticeable perpetrators, like missing tiles, or worn flashing near a chimney.

If you can not situate the leakage on your own, a qualified roofing contractor can do an inspection and also make suggestions about whether repair or replacement is needed. Also if you're able to http://edition.cnn.com/search/?text=Jersey City Roofing find your very own leak, you'll intend to leave the repair job to a pro-- climbing up onto your roof covering with a high expansion ladder is a harmful task. Many leaks can be quit if they're restricted to a couple of areas. If, nonetheless, you're experiencing repeating leakages, and your roof covering runs out guarantee, it may be time for a brand-new roof covering. The money you would certainly invest in several temporary repairs is possibly much better applied to a new roof covering with a prolonged warranty.

Other Indication

You don't need to wait for leakages to show up prior to you consider repair work to your roof covering, however. Missing out on, damaged, or curling tiles can all be indications of leaks ahead. As well as the age of your roof itself can be an overview-- home owner's insurer usually presume an asphalt tile roof will certainly last concerning 20 years, as well as some insurance providers won't supply coverage if your roofing is older than that. If your roof was put on by the previous proprietor of your home, a professional roofer or a licensed house assessor can generally offer a rough quote of the age, based upon the condition of the roof shingles.

Even without leaks or noticeable indicators of damages to the roof, it can make sense to change an out-of-warranty roofing that's greater than twenty years old. That's because once a leak develops, it can do major damage to the wood sheathing underneath the shingles. And if that sheathing ends up being deformed or rotted, replacing it can add a number of thousand bucks to the overall price of your new roof covering when you do navigate to changing it. Insurance coverage Coverage

Prior to you work with any individual to service your roofing, call your homeowner's insurance provider to examine your insurance deductible as well as protection for roof repairs or replacement. You'll want to evaluate your out-of-pocket expenses against the expense of replacing your roof completely. Consider any kind of resulting boost in your premium as well-- it may make even more feeling to just cover the cost on your own.

Generally, homeowner's insurance coverage might cover, or add towards, the repair work of separated leakages, but won't cover the cost of substitute. If you do obtain a payout from your insurer, you can make use of that money to make the particular repairs, or use it toward the expense of a complete substitute.
